Jake Peavy revealed Sunday that when the Boston Red Sox were fielding calls about his services around the trade deadline, he thought he'd end up with the St. Louis Cardinals.

Instead, Peavy landed with the San Francisco Giants. The Giants and Cardinals are facing off in the NLCS.

"I thought it was really close, to be honest with you," Peavy said. "About a week or so before the actual deal happened, I thought I could possibly come here."

Only the general managers know why the Red Sox accepted San Francisco's offer of pitchers Edwin Escobar and Heath Hembree over the Cardinals' package.
